ABSTRACT:
A photocell system includes a current control circuit that provides an offset voltage. Each photocell in a photocell array includes an opto-electrical converter receives the offset voltage such that the opto-electrical converter establishes a DC operating point. In one embodiment, each photocell includes the current control circuit. In an alternate embodiment, a single current control circuit provides the offset voltage for the entire photocell array.
